    Re: Need the Details mentioned in the Yellow

    See the attached...

    Note that I reoganized a little so as to allow Excel to better manipulate your data. The formula only needs to be entered once in the top left most cell (under "OFF" header) and then can be copied to the right and down as far as needed.

    You will need to download and install the free Morefunc.xll addin from this site in order for it to work... the MCONCAT() function will concatenate your results into one cell:

    Morefunc

    Note: You can embed the addin into your sheet so others can see/use your sheet without having to install the addin.
